Product Description
The HP 325922-001 is an internal optical drive designed to provide users with the capability to read and write data to both CD and DVD media. Its carbon black exterior ensures a discreet integration into most desktop computer chassis. This drive is an essential component for systems that require optical media access for software installation, data backup, or media playback. Featuring an IDE (Integrated Drive Electronics) interface, also known as PATA (Parallel ATA), this drive connects to the motherboard via a wide ribbon cable, a standard for optical drives of its generation. The drive supports a range of read and write speeds for CD and DVD formats, allowing for efficient data transfer and media creation. Its inclusion in a system provides a tangible and reliable method for handling physical media in an increasingly digital world. This drive is suitable for a variety of applications, from personal use for burning music CDs or backing up important files to business environments for software deployment or data archiving. The internal design means it occupies a standard 5.25-inch bay within the computer case, requiring a power connector from the power supply unit and a data connection to the motherboard.
